Jim Rymarcsuk is a senior executive and entrepreneur with over 30 years of experience in growng technology companies. His specialty is harnessing disruptive technologies to create new businesses that meet unmet societal needs. Most recently he was the chief strategy & marketing officer for Honeywell Aerospace, a $15 billion diversified technology company, where he led their transition to a software-industrial leader and created the Connected Aircraft. He is a global business leader with experience in over 70 countries, including billion dollar operations in China, India, the Middle East and Europe.

He helped start-up iRobot, and as SVP of sales & marketing, grew the company into the world leader in mobile robotics and one of Forbes magazine’s “Top 5 Fasting Growing Tech Companies in 2009.” In addition to his entrepreneurship, he has been an executive at multiple large industrial companies including Lockheed Martin and Rolls-Royce in London. He has also advised many other Fortune 500 companies as a strategic management consultant with McKinsey & Company. Jim served as an officer in the US Air Force and at NASA, where he was a rocket scientist.

Jim holds a bachelor’s and a master’s degree from Stanford University in mechanical and aerospace engineering, an MBA from Golden Gate University, and a master’s degree in technology policy from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ology. He was a National Science Foundation Fellow, a White House Fellow national finalist, and studied abroad in France and Russia. He is married, has a daughter in college, and is a private pilot (in training).
